Output 21b470b6699e3e7e1ebb45d9b184309eaec8fc330e15abe62f921931cc6e5071:0

value
7812403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b733fc6fef75b663f313dfd60ea0095d20090b6 OP_EQUAL
address
3QcZbLra1wsniyKfyZP6unyUg7DedhDWVh
transaction
21b470b6699e3e7e1ebb45d9b184309eaec8fc330e15abe62f921931cc6e5071
confirmations
116289
spent
true